Lake big economic plum for Southwest Mississippi

Published 6:00 am Monday, November 19, 2001

While Southwest Mississippi has not yet picked any economicplums from the Nissan plant being built in Madison County, LakeOkhissa continues to be a boost for this part of the state.

It was announced last week that the U.S. Department of InteriorAppropriations had approved a total of $2 million for the lake,which is currently under construction near Meadville. Of that, $1.4million is earmarked for continued infrastructure development and$600,000 has been set aside for expanding Franklin County’stransportation system.

All this comes as construction on the lake’s $8 million damcontinues. That work should be completed in about a year, andofficials say it will take about 30 months to fill the lake. It’sduring that period that infrastructure work — roads, power, waterand sewer — will be done.

In making the funding announcement, Rep. Ronnie Shows saidresults of the lake would include “jobs, recreation and economicgrowth. This is a project that will pay dividends for years tocome.”

He’s right. Lake Okhissa will certainly be a fine feather inthis area’s cap.
